ICANN Advances Universal Acceptance for Domain and Email Integration

ICANN has made significant strides in embracing Universal Acceptance, a concept that ensures all domains and email addresses are compatible with various software applications. This move comes more than a year after ICANN staff members were able to send and receive emails from internationalized domain names (IDNs).

This recent development by ICANN allows individuals with IDN email addresses to seamlessly integrate them into their ICANN Account. The ICANN Account serves as a platform for users to engage with ICANN services and applications, marking a crucial advancement towards achieving Universal Acceptance.

The journey towards Universal Acceptance has not been without its challenges, as evidenced by the time it took for ICANN to incorporate IDNs into its email system and subsequently into the ICANN Account. The complexity of ensuring that all valid domains and email addresses work harmoniously with all software applications underscores the ongoing efforts required for Universal Acceptance.

Even with advancements in technology, including the integration of ASCII top-level domains, achieving Universal Acceptance remains a formidable task. The goal is for domains and email addresses to be universally recognized, seamlessly auto-link on social media platforms, facilitate account registrations, and offer the same level of convenience in email communication as traditional domains.
